Mr. Sushil Kumar Modi, Dy. Chief Minister for Bihar has tabled results
of a growth survey. The results indicate the followingGrowth
Ratesconstruction - 21.53%communications - 16.01%trade, hotels and
restaurants - 12.03%Agriculture - 1.38%The Net State Domestic Product
(NSDP) growth rate is estimated to be 5.57% which is lower than the
national average of 6-7 %. However as per the Dy. CM this figure is
5.57% is higher than the average growth Bihar has seen of 3-4%.As per
the survey Bihar stands 28th in the crime chart of the
nation.Industrial front:No of proposals approved - 164No of proposals
already implemented - 15No of proposals ready for production - 149
proposals worth 23,000 crores are in advanced stages of
implementation.These and some more statistics have been presented today
and more details can be read in the Times of India article "Bihar
witnesses impressive growth in three sectors"I would love to know the
methodology of this survey, who were the participants etc as knowing
that would give me more confidence about the report.
